MOUNTING PSA SANDPAPER DISCS
NOTE: The 50-122 Sander only uses 10” diameter
abrasive sanding discs with Pressure Sensitive
Adhesive (PSA) backing. To apply the sandpaper:
1. The metal 10” Sanding Disc (#100) is pre-installed
on the machine. Locate the sanding Abrasive Disc
(#97) and peel the backing o󰀨 the disc.
2. Center the sandpaper over the disc, then press the
sandpaper rmly in place. FIG. 4.
See page 17 for instructions on changing the
sandpaper discs.

INSTALLING THE SANDING DISC TABLE
Partial assembly of the Table’s locking knob assembly
is rst required.
3. Insert the plastic handle Cover (#110) onto the rear
of the Table Adjustment Handle (#108).
4. Insert the metal 1-7/8” Sleeve (#109) into the
center of the Handle. FIG. 5.
5. Mount the large diameter Washer (#105) onto the
long Steel Rod (#85), and slide it down the rod to the
rod’s attened end. FIG. 6.
Set the parts of the knob assembly aside at this time.
6. Position the Sanding Disc Table (#40) with the
two pre-installed Angle Supports (#5, 88) onto the
machined ends of the cast iron disc Frame (#101).
FIG. 7.
NOTE: The support on the left side should slide
under the angle Pointer (#103). This pointer can be
unscrewed for the table assembly process, then re-
attached at the end of the table mounting.
7. Align the curved slots in the table support with the
two threaded holes in each end of the Frame.
8. On each support, position the curved metal Guide
Pieces (#87) in the support slots. Fasten each of them
in place with two hex Screws (#17A).
